Abstract

Locorregional anesthesia has gained importance in small animals, although studies in cats remain scarce. The aim of this study is to determine the adequate volume of anesthetic solution for blind sciatic and femoral nerve block in cats to render its use in clinical practice viable without the aid of technology. The study will be divided into three phases. The first comprises training for dissection of the femoral and sciatic nerves in feline cadavers. The second phase will comprise determination of the volume of 1% methylene blue required to stain at least 2 cm of each nerves of feline cadavers, which will be assessed through dissection windows. Two groups of different volumes will be carried out for this determination: 0.2 mL/kg/nerve and 0.3 mL/kg/nerve. Each group will correspond to a distinct hindlimb of the same cadaver, in order to compare limbs in a paired fashion. The last phase of the study will comprise the clinical application of the previously determined volume in 10 healthy cats to assess the efficacy of sciatic and femoral block. Lidocaine at 2% without epinephrine will be used at a maximum of 2 mg/kg/nerve, diluted with 0.9% NaCl to the total volume. The block will be performed under dissociative anesthesia with a combination of 10% ketamine and 2% xylazine given intramuscularly. Subjects will be evaluated before (MB) the block and at 15-minute intervals following the block until the return of sensitivity (M15, M30 etc.) through scores ascribed to patellar reflex, superficial and deep pain. The first phase of the study will be analyzed descriptively. The second phase will be analyzed through Fisher exact test for staining and paired t test to compare the volumes. Third phase results from the scores will be compared using the Wilcoxon test and duration of the blocks will be compared through paired t test. The project was designed to be performed along 12 months and the results will be published in scientific journals and congresses. (AU)
